Could Cipralex cause brain damage if I take it randomly?
This is not a medication you should be randomly taking. It’s not an a pain killer you only take when your hurting. It’s drug that by design messes with your brain chemistry. Either take it as prescribed or ask your doctors to get you off it all together. Cipralex and other SSRI’s are designed to be take consistently not randomly. You are probably having withdrawal symptoms because you aren’t taking enough of the Cipralex to keep your blood level up, instead you’re on a roller coaster ride. This is called SSRI Discontinuation Syndrome. Talk to your doc on the phone or see him/her, and start taking it as it was prescribed until your doctor changes your dosage for you.
